After a lot of gossip and speculation, OPI finally debuted its spring New Orleans collection earlier this month. The entire line is filled with punny names and bold, bright colors. A few of our favorite hues from the collection include shades that will have any bride and her maids looking pretty in pink.

Humidi-Tea: a sweet, nude shimmer that won’t mess with your hair.

She’s a Bad Muffuletta: a hot red crème that adds zest to any occasion.

Got Myself into a Jam-balaya: a medley of a little spice and a creamy peach.

Let Me Bayou a Drink: a pretty blush pink.

Suzi Nails New Orleans: a little darker than “Let Me Bayou a Drink,” this color is a light, bright pink.

 


 

The rest of the collections bold lineup sparks options for Mardi Gras, Jazz Fest and any celebration in between.

I Manicure for Beads: luscious purple crème.
